What exactly is gaslighting and how to deal with it

Gaslighting, a manipulative tactic, involves making someone doubt their sanity and capabilities. It’s a form of emotional abuse where victims question their reality, memories, and judgment. Recognizing signs like undermined memories, belittling, and self-doubt is crucial. Dealing with gaslighting requires awareness, boundaries, support, and, if necessary, ending the relationship to protect one’s well-being.
